What will you work on?

The Infection Control Practitioner (ICP) practices in accordance with the standards of professional practice as outlined by the British Columbia College of Nurses and Midwives. The ICP promotes a safe and respectful environment for clients, families, visitors, and staff.

Reporting to the Infection Prevention and Control (IPAC) Manager, the ICP works to reduce the acquisition of healthcare‑associated infections by contributing to the development of standards for and assisting in the monitoring of infection control measures in acute, long‑term care and community settings within IH.

The ICP participates in the development, implementation and evaluation of infection control initiatives using quality improvement methodologies, evidence‑informed practice, knowledge of infectious diseases processes, principles of epidemiology and microbiology, surveillance, routine practices, additional precautions, research utilization and education.

The ICP functions as a consultant, mentor, educator in infection prevention and control with all levels of IH staff, visitors, volunteers, and others.

The ICP is responsible for promoting excellence in client‑centered care through collaborative planning and organizing of activities necessary to meet IPAC standards in the assigned departments, programs, facilities and sites fulfilling functions of health service, education and research.
